GP Training

The practice is committed to the further training of various health professionals. These include doctors, district and practice nurses, midwives and health visitors.

The GP Registrars are qualified doctors, but are now gaining further experience in the field of General Practice, usually over a year. Sometimes you may be asked if this doctor could be present during the consultation with your usual doctor, or if the consultation may be recorded on video. Your consent will be sought before this, and you may refuse if you feel unhappy.

At various times, qualified nurses will be training alongside the Practice’s usual midwife, health visitors and district nurses, to gain additional qualifications. The practice also has student nurses and doctors from time to time from Bristol University, secondment from the Gloucestershire Clinical Academy.
